Transaction 8e51f4da545320faa2f6145e916f9fa6e20e2b7ef3984ab0e3d7e4cb956ee4cb

3 Input
1 Outputs
  • 8e51f4da545320faa2f6145e916f9fa6e20e2b7ef3984ab0e3d7e4cb956ee4cb:0
  • value  875705
    address  1CbbYHurSfFnfdEf3Ht8FrQ96YFjtL1VcV